OKX DEX Volume Surges as Jupiter Market Share Drops

OKX has officially captured over 30 percent of daily volume on the Solana network, signaling a major shift in how traders handle swaps.

The Solana decentralized exchange market is undergoing a notable change in leadership. Recent data shows that OKX has moved past the 30 percent mark for daily trading volume. This gain comes at a time when Jupiter, long the dominant platform for Solana swaps, has seen its own share slip below the 50 percent threshold.

This movement suggests that users are finding new value in alternative platforms. Competition is heating up across the network as different exchanges vie for liquidity and user attention. When dominant players lose ground, it often forces other teams to improve their features or lower fees to keep their community happy.

Traders should watch these volume trends closely over the coming weeks. If OKX continues to gain momentum, we may see a more balanced ecosystem where no single platform controls the majority of the activity. This shift is a positive sign for market health as it highlights the active growth and development happening on Solana.
